Introduction to Blockchain and IoT

Before delving into their combined potential, let’s first understand what blockchain and IoT entail.

Blockchain technology, most commonly associated with cryptocurrencies like Bitcoin, is a decentralized digital ledger that records transactions across a network of computers. Each transaction, or “block,” is securely linked to its preceding one, forming a chronological chain of data. This decentralized nature ensures transparency, security, and immutability, making blockchain an ideal solution for industries that require tamper-proof record-keeping.

On the other hand, the Internet of Things refers to the network of interconnected devices embedded with sensors, software, and other technologies that enable them to collect and exchange data. These devices range from smartphones and wearable gadgets to industrial machinery and smart home appliances. By harnessing the power of IoT, businesses can gather real-time insights, automate processes, and improve decision-making.

The Synergy Between Blockchain and IoT

When combined, blockchain and IoT create a powerful synergy that enhances the capabilities of connected devices. One of the key challenges facing IoT devices is security and data integrity. As these devices collect and transmit sensitive information, they become vulnerable to cyber threats and data manipulation. Blockchain addresses this challenge by providing a secure and transparent framework for storing and verifying IoT data.

By leveraging blockchain technology, IoT devices can securely record data transactions in a decentralized ledger, eliminating the need for a central authority or intermediary. This not only enhances the security and integrity of IoT data but also enables trusted peer-to-peer transactions between devices. Additionally, blockchain’s immutable nature ensures that once data is recorded, it cannot be altered or tampered with, providing an added layer of protection against malicious attacks.

Applications of Blockchain and IoT

The integration of blockchain and IoT has vast implications across various industries:

Supply Chain Management: Blockchain-enabled IoT devices can track the movement of goods across the supply chain, providing real-time visibility into product origins, conditions, and delivery status. This transparency helps mitigate risks, reduce fraud, and enhance efficiency in logistics operations.

Healthcare: In the healthcare sector, blockchain-powered IoT devices can securely store and share patient health records, ensuring privacy and data integrity. These devices can also track medication adherence, monitor vital signs, and facilitate remote patient monitoring, leading to improved healthcare outcomes.

Smart Cities: By deploying IoT sensors equipped with blockchain technology, cities can optimize resource management, improve traffic flow, and enhance public safety. For example, smart parking meters can utilize blockchain to facilitate secure and automated payments, while smart grids can efficiently manage energy distribution and consumption.

Manufacturing: In the manufacturing industry, blockchain-enabled IoT devices can streamline production processes, track inventory levels, and ensure product quality and authenticity. By recording data at each stage of the manufacturing process, companies can identify inefficiencies, reduce costs, and maintain regulatory compliance.
